Sorry I just figured you had hides. No biggie. The moss can be laid in there by itself too. You may find your snakes hiding under it. I use moss all over. In and out of the hides and it works well both ways.
I would not recommend using the moss around your house. It is just too cheap not to buy it in a clean and pet friendly product.
I buy it like this. Just break off what you need and save the rest. It can even be washed a couple times if your snake soils it. However, like I said it is cheap enough I just break off the soiled areas and replace it.
